|
XMLHttpRequest 是一個瀏覽器接口,使得 Javascript 可以進行 HTTP (S) 通信。
最早,微軟在 IE 5 引進了這個接口。因為它太有用,其他瀏覽器也模仿部署了,ajax 操作因此得以誕生。
但是,這個接口一直沒有標準化,每家瀏覽器的實現或多或少有點不同。HTML 5 的概念形成后,W3C 開始考慮標準化這個接口。2008年 2 月,就提出了 XMLHttpRequest Level 2 草案。
這個 XMLHttpRequest 的新版本,提出了很多有用的新功能,將大大推動互聯網革新。本文就對這個新版本進行詳細介紹。
一、老版本的 XMLHttpRequest 對象
在介紹新版本之前,我們先回顧一下老版本的用法。
首先,新建一個 XMLHttpRequest 的實例。
var xhr = new XMLHttpRequest ();
it知識庫:XMLHttpRequest Level 2 使用指南,轉載需保留來源!
鄭重聲明:本文版權歸原作者所有,轉載文章僅為傳播更多信息之目的,如作者信息標記有誤,請第一時間聯系我們修改或刪除,多謝。